The English Market

This vibrant corner of Cork city centre has been a marketplace since 1788. Today its grand 19th-century hall houses colourful stalls that stock everything from freshly caught seafood to locally grown veggies. Pick up picnic supplies and tasty souvenirs downstairs, or tuck into traditional Irish dishes in the top-floor café.
